.NET Developer

Location: Client Site (TBD) / Indianapolis, United States Apply now
icon squares

Datum is seeking a .NET Developer to build software using languages and technologies of the .NET framework. This role will create applications from scratch, configure existing systems, and provide user support. The ideal candidate should be: able to write functional code with a sharp eye for spotting defects; a team player; an excellent communicator; and passionate about the .NET framework and software design/architecture. The goal of this role will be to work with internal teams to design, develop, and maintain software.


  • Participate in requirements analysis
  • Collaborate with internal teams to produce software design and architecture
  • Write clean, scalable code using .NET programming languages
  • Test and deploy applications and systems
  • Revise, update, refactor and debug code
  • Revise, update, refactor and debug code
  • Develop documentation throughout the software development life cycle (SDLC)
  • Serve as an expert on applications and provide technical support


  • Proven experience as a .NET Developer or Application Developer
  • Familiarity with the ASP.NET framework, and design/architectural patterns (e.g. STRUTS, SPRING, Model-View-Controller (MVC))
  • Experience with MySQL or MS/SQL Server or other RDBMS accessing and updating data and structures
  • Experience in at least one of the .NET languages (e.g. C#, Visual Basic .NET), multiples a plus
  • Experience defining, developing UI in HTML5/CSS3, PHP a plus
  • Knowledge and some experience with modern integration architecture styles/APIs (REST, WebServices)
  • Understanding of Agile development methodologies
  • Excellent troubleshooting and communication skills
  • Attention to detail
  • BSc/BA in Computer Science, Engineering or a related field

Work Authorization

  • Open to individuals authorized to work in the U.S. without current or future work status authorization or visa sponsorship for employment.

Apply Here!